Clubhouse Dumpsters

The Clubhouse Dumpsters are located in the Clubhouse Parking Lot and are for exclusive use by the residents of Nassau Grove.  Rule #6 of Governance, Rules and Penalties sets forth what is allowed and what is not. The dumpsters are picked up on Mondays, so if you find them full, take your disposable items home until the dumpsters are emptied.

Rule 6. Clubhouse Dumpsters.

  1. The Clubhouse dumpsters are designated for regular daily household waste only. No yard or garden waste, construction waste, furniture, electronics, or like materials may be disposed of in these dumpsters.
  2. Cardboard boxes should be recycled with regular recycling pickup. However, if boxes must be disposed of, they must be flattened.
  3. Nothing is to be placed on top of the dumpster.
  4. Nothing is to be placed on the ground near or around the dumpsters.

 

NOTE: The waste disposal company charges the Association for overloaded dumpsters and trash on the ground.

Rule 6. Penalty.

  • $50.00 fine assessment per occurrence.

Semi-Annual Yard and Garden Waste Dumpsters

Semi-annually, the BOD  arranges for yard and garden waste dumpsters to be placed in the Clubhouse Parking Lot for the exclusive use by the NG residents. Remember: when using the dumpsters, fill them from the back to the front and compress items to use space most efficiently.  No plastic bags or pots may be discarded in the yard waste dumpster.  Find dates when the dumpsters will be available published in the News Digest
